Stand Out with Fascinators This Easter

April 17,2022
Share:

By –  Yemisi Suleiman

Nothing says Easter quite like a beautiful fascinator sitting pretty on your head as you step out for church service this Easter Sunday.

Fascinators come in different designs and fabric with a variety of colours to choose from. It can be for any season, and makes an ideal top off for weddings, fashion show, carnivals, tea party and other special occasions.

However, if you are thinking of wearing the fascinator to an event, make sure you pick the right shape, size, and style for you. The way you attach a fascinator to your hair depends on the fascinator style. Whether you are wearing a headband fascinator or one desined with a comb, the idea is to maintain a simple hairstyle to keep it from distracting from the fascinator, consider something like a slicked-back hairstyle or a simple ponytail and use a hairspray to secure it in place.

Here are other tips you should know and a selection of fascinators to choose from.

Coordinate the size with your hair style. If you want to wear a fascinator with your hair slicked back, then go with a smaller one. If you’re going to wear your hair loosely pulled up, then a medium size is probably the best. Wear a large fascinator if you’re wearing your hair down and in a voluminous style

Pick a colour that matches your outfit. Your fascinator will give off a more subtle, classy boldness if it looks like it belongs with the outfit you’re wearing. To ensure this, wear a fascinator that is the same colour as the outfit you are wearing.

Get a fascinator that complements your face shape. It looks best to create a contrast between your fascinator shape and your face shape. If you have a more round face, opt for a slightly taller fascinator. If you have a longer or thinner face, a spherical or disc-shaped fascinator looks best.

Stay classy and stylish. You don’t need to wear an enormous peacock feather to stand out, instead, keep it simple but appealing.
